Understanding the Super Cascade Mechanic
The How the Super Cascade mechanic changes gameplay. article provides a comprehensive overview of this innovative gameplay element. Simply put, the mechanic involves cascading series of effects triggered by specific in-game actions, leading to chain reactions that can drastically impact the game state. Unlike conventional mechanics where player actions have isolated effects, the Super Cascade introduces interconnected layers of consequences, encouraging players to think several steps ahead.
“Super Cascades create a domino effect in gameplay, making each move a strategic gamble with the potential for dramatic swings.” – Industry Analyst
Impact on Strategic Complexity and Player Playstyles
Implementing the Super Cascade mechanic fundamentally changes how players approach gameplay. It incentivizes a more nuanced strategic mindset, where foresight and adaptability reign supreme.
- Increased Depth: Cascading effects allow for complex sequences, demanding players to analyze potential chain reactions before executing moves.
- Enhanced Replayability: The variability introduced by cascades results in different game outcomes even with similar initial strategies, fostering sustained engagement.
- Skill Differentiation: Mastery over cascading mechanics becomes a critical skill, rewarding experienced players with a competitive edge.
